1
|
Cut a 7cm horizontal pocket in each pork chop, cutting to, but not through, opposite side. Sprinkle with pepper, set aside.
|
|
2
|
Combine 1½ cups breadcrumbs and next 6 ingredients, stir in ½ cup orange juice.
|
|
3
|
Stuff each pork chop evenly with breadcrumb mixture, and dredge in remaining breadcrumbs. Place chops in a 12cm x 8cm x 6cm baking dish, add remaining orange juice. Cover.
|
|
4
|
Bake at 175°C, for 20 minutes. Uncover and bake for another 30 to 35 minutes. Serve immediately.
